The VanEck Junior Gold Miners ETF (GDXJ): A Closer Look
The VanEck Vectors Gold Miners Junior ETF, commonly referred to as GDXJ, is a popular exchange-traded fund (ETF) that provides investors with exposure to the small- and mid-cap gold and silver mining companies. Launched in May 2009, this ETF has been an essential investment vehicle for those seeking to profit from the precious metals sector.
Understanding GDXJ
GDXJ is designed to track the performance of the MVIS Global Junior Gold Miners Index, which is a rules-based, modified market-cap-weighted index consisting of companies primarily involved in the mining for gold and silver. The index covers around 450 stocks, with a focus on smaller companies that may not be large enough to be included in other gold and silver mining ETFs.
Investment Strategy
The investment strategy of GDXJ is to invest at least 80% of its total assets in securities that comprise the MVIS Global Junior Gold Miners Index. The ETF’s holdings are weighted based on market capitalization, meaning that larger companies in the index receive a larger allocation in the ETF. This approach ensures that the ETF’s composition closely mirrors the index, providing investors with a diversified exposure to the small- and mid-cap gold and silver mining sector.
Performance and Historical Data
Since its inception, GDXJ has demonstrated impressive performance, with an average annual return of around 13%. However, it’s essential to note that the ETF’s performance is not consistent, with significant volatility observed in response to market conditions and the price of gold and silver. For instance, during periods of increased market volatility or declining precious metals prices, the ETF’s value may decrease.
